Pre- and post-production — Emissions (CO2eq) from N2O in Greece
Greece: Pre- and post-production — Emissions (CO2eq) from N2O was 187.82 kt in 2023. ▼ Falling
Pre- and post-production — Emissions (CO2eq) from N2O in Greece, 1990–2023
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
The most recent figure for pre- and post-production — emissions (co2eq) from n2o in Greece is 187.82 kt, measured in 2023.
Compared with earlier readings it is down 1.1% on the previous year and down 11.7% over ten years.
Over the whole period, pre- and post-production — emissions (co2eq) from n2o in Greece peaked at 233.45 kt in 2004 and was at its lowest, 179.41 kt, in 2020.
That places Greece 66th out of 218 countries with data for 2023, putting it in the middle of the range.
The long-run direction has been consistently falling across the 34 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
